In this paper, we introduce the concept of generalized relaxed $\alpha$-pseudomonotonicity for vector valued bi-functions. By using the KKM technique, we obtain some substantial results of the vector equilibrium problems with generalized relaxed $\alpha$-pseudomonotonicity assumptions in reflexive Banach spaces. Several examples are provided to illustrate our investigations.
